Files
admin/_docs/02_document/modules/common_extensions_stream_extensions.md
T
2026-04-16 06:25:36 +03:00

812 B

Module: Azaion.Common.Extensions.StreamExtensions

Purpose

Stream-to-string conversion utility.

Public Interface

Method Signature Description
ConvertToString static string ConvertToString(this Stream stream) Reads entire stream as UTF-8 string, resets position to 0 afterward

Internal Logic

Resets stream position to 0, reads via StreamReader, then resets again so the stream remains usable.

Dependencies

  • System.Text.Encoding, System.IO.StreamReader (BCL only)

Consumers

  • SecurityTest.EncryptDecryptTest — converts decrypted stream to string for assertion

Data Models

None.

Configuration

None.

External Integrations

None.

Security

None.

Tests

Indirectly tested via SecurityTest.EncryptDecryptTest.